New NHTSA guidelines recommend vehicle systems disable text entry, videos while driving

Tue, 23 Apr 2013

Federal regulators, moving to curb distracted driving, issued final voluntary safety guidelines today that would disable certain in-vehicle functions such as manual texting, Web browsing and video phoning while driving. Automakers should do more to keep drivers' eyes on the road and hands on the wheel, U.S. auto regulators said as they released the latest guidelines meant to cut down on crashes caused by the use of electronic devices in cars.

Nissan moves Europe design chief to U.S., Campbell to retire

Thu, 11 Mar 2010

Bruce Campbell, Nissan's U.S. design chief, will retire at the end of March after 31 years with the automaker and will be replaced by Alfonso Albaisa, who currently is Nissan's European design chief. This will be the second tour of duty in the United States for Albaisa.

From the vaults: Ford Styling and the Experimental Car circa 1964

Wed, 16 May 2012

Unearthed from the Ford Mo Co. marketing department archives this film documents the work, inspiration and methods of the company's design department. As well as an inside look into the development of the 1964 Mustang, retro-futurists are treated to a look at the then space-age creations including the particularly awesome Aurora station wagon with its three-seat corner sofa, electro-luminous side panels and primitive satellite navigation.
